Here comes Daredevil...the Man
Without Fear! When young Matt Murdock, son of prizefighter
"Battlin'" Jack Murdock, heroically saves a man's life by pushing
him out of the way of a chemical truck, he is splashed with
radioactive waste that robs him of his sight! But as the boy
recovers, he soon realizes that his other senses have compensated
for the loss - including a new, uncanny radar sense! Growing up,
Matt studies law and becomes an attorney - but when tragedy strikes
his family, he puts his skills to use and dons a colorful costume
to take vengeance on the crime boss known as the Fixer! Hell's
Kitchen will never be the same now that Daredevil is on the scene!
It's one of the all-time great Marvel comic books, boldly
re-presented in its original form, ads and all!Reprinting DAREDEVIL (1963)
